MEMO TO THE BOARD — Quillbrook Term Sheet

We have received a revised term sheet from Quillbrook Systems covering the proposed co-development of the Ferriday platform. Key changes include a longer exclusivity window and a stepped royalty schedule. Counsel has flagged the termination clause for further negotiation; otherwise the terms are acceptable. We recommend conditional approval at Tuesday's session. The strategic context is summarised in the note below.

management briefing: Only 33 of the 205 pilot accounts renewed Kasath, so a churn review is set for October 17. Weniusek Logistics is in early talks to buy Holethax Freight for about $345.6 million.

## Tuning

The receipt mailer (Almsgate) batches donation receipts and sends through the Thornquay relay. On-call: if the queue backs up, resist the urge to crank batch size — the relay rate-limits per connection, and bigger batches just mean bigger retries. Scale worker count first, then shorten the flush interval. Dedupe window must stay longer than the retry horizon or donors get duplicate receipts, which generates tickets. All knobs live in one place and are read at worker start. Current production values follow.

tuning table, kajop-yafof:
QUOTAS = {
    "wenath": 10,
    "ulaael": 5,
}

Hi Petra — handing over the archive duties while I'm away. The basement archive at Dunsall House is where all the old Merrow project files live; boxes are labelled by year, mostly in order (mostly!). Return anything you borrow within a week and note it in the ledger by the door. The lift only goes to B1 after hours. The archive door keypad takes the code below.

turnstile pass: bdg-YEOZLM-79341408

Subject: Large-Deal Discount Policy — Update

Dear colleagues,

Effective next month, Quillbrook Analytics will require dual approval for discounts above 15% on deals exceeding the large-deal threshold. Finance will publish updated margin floors per product line, and exceptions must be documented before quotes are issued. Please ensure your teams are briefed. The confidential note below provides further context.

management briefing: Headcount on the Silok team goes from 44 to 77 by the end of May. Gross margin on Silok came in at 63 percent against a plan of 30 percent.